> I took this decision after noticing that these builders have been
> lagging behind for quite some time.  Some of them have more than 900
> queued builds!
>
> I've been talking with Edjunior Machado about the PPC64* machines.
> Unfortunately it appears that Minicloud, the project that provided the
> machines, is going through some difficulties right now.  We're now
> investigating the possibility to move these resources to the GCC Compile
> Farm.
>
> As for the s390x machine, I haven't had the chance to investigate
> further what is happening.
